An army test mule for the 4-wheel steering of standardized jeeps. Prototypes of a four-wheel-steer jeep were tested by the U.S. Army during World War II, but the project was canceled due to budget constraints and the military's preference for standardization. Though the tests were successful in demonstrating the technology's advantages, jeep did not release a production model with four-wheel steering.
